Christ G. Delzer, McIntosh County, North Dakota Mr. Delzer was an early pioneer of Dakota, coming to South Dakota in 1874 and on to McIntosh County in 1889. He took claims located just west of the present town of Venturia. They have been prominent in and around Venturia. The twelve children are as follows: Gottlieb, Rosina, Barbara, Carl, Riga, Emma, Christian C., Andrew, Henry, Theodore, Gustave and Emil. Mr. Delzer died in November, 1931 and Mrs. Delzer in September, 1935. Extracted from: Along the Trails of Yesterday A Story of McIntosh County by Nina Farley Wishek Author of Roseberries in Autumn The Ashley Tribune Froh, Pohl, Moench 1941
